How they compare

Iraq currently reports 1,264 t against 1,217 t in Georgia, a difference of 47 t.

The two have swapped places 6 times across 16 shared years of data; in 2003 it was Iraq ahead.

Georgia ranks 94th and Iraq ranks 92nd of 146 countries.

Across the 2 decades both report, Georgia averaged higher in 1 and Iraq in 1.

The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
